To excel as a Piping Stress Engineer, you typically need a background in mechanical or civil engineering, a solid grasp of pipe stress analysis principles, and industry knowledge of relevant codes such as ASME or EN standards. Proficiency with engineering software like CAESAR II, AutoPIPE, or ANSYS, along with familiarity with 3D modeling tools, is often required, and certification such as Professional Engineer (PE) can be an advantage. Strong analytical thinking, attention to detail, and effective communication skills are highly valued, as is the ability to collaborate in multidisciplinary teams. These skills and qualifications are vital to ensuring the safe design and integrity of piping systems in complex industrial environments.
A Piping Stress Engineer often encounters the challenge of balancing safety and regulatory compliance with practical design constraints, which may include tight project timelines or space limitations within a plant. They must carefully analyze how thermal expansion, pressure, and external forces impact piping systems to prevent failures or operational issues. Collaboration with piping designers, civil engineers, and project managers is essential to solve interdisciplinary problems and integrate piping solutions into broader plant designs. Staying updated with evolving codes and industry standards also adds complexity to the role, but helps ensure high-quality, safe engineering outcomes.
A Piping Stress Engineer is responsible for analyzing and ensuring the structural integrity of piping systems in various industries, such as oil and gas, power plants, and chemical processing. They use engineering principles and software tools like CAESAR II to evaluate stresses, flexibility, and loads caused by thermal expansion, pressure, vibrations, and external forces. Their role is crucial in preventing failures, ensuring safety, and complying with industry codes and standards like ASME B31.3. They collaborate with piping designers, structural engineers, and project managers to optimize system design and performance.

Functional job responsibilities will include but are not limited to:
Pipe Stress Analysis
Identification of pipes requiring review and/or analysis
Formal stress analysis in accordance with ASME B31.1 and B31.3 which may include analysis for pressure, thermal and vibration related issues
Informal review in accordance with ASME B31.1 and B31.3 pressure, weight and thermal analysis of piping systems, vibration analysis and piping support systems.
Specialty piping items such as spring cans, hoses, expansion joints
Development of specifications in cooperation with piping designers and process engineers
Development of requests for quotes in cooperation with procurement specialists
Evaluation of vendor quotes in cooperating with procurement specialists
Pipe supports
Selection of standard pipe supports for a project according to corporate and client requirements
Selection of specific pipe supports and communication of support to pipe designers for incorporation on piping design
Development of engineered pipe supports such as spring cans and snubbers
Assist in conducting piping reviews of all project isometrics, supports, and specialty items prior to issuing for construction to ensure that quality procedures were followed
Work hour estimates for pipe flexibility, support, and specialty piping items for proposals and all stages of projects
Will be responsible for the budget, schedule, and quality of the piping engineering work on assigned projects in cooperation with piping design leads
May lead a team of engineers on multiple independent projects.
Responsible for collaboration in a multi office environment
